Okay... then let's start over... because I'm confused as Hell right now.
I *thought* we were saying the same thing, only in different words.
I'm saying that :

1) You could not, in 7e, get out of a vehicle and assault, unless it was an Assault vehicle.
2) In 8e, ALL vehicles are allowed to be disembarked & then assaulted from, provided the vehicle did not already move in the *same turn* as the disembarkation & assault.
3) I'd like there to be a special classification in 8e for Assault Vehicles that *does* allow the Assault vehicle to move, then be disembarked & assaulted from *in the same turn.*

Now, I'm not saying you're agreeing on the rest, but it seems to me that you are (also) saying -even if in different words- that ALL vehicles are allowed to be disembarked & then assaulted from, provided the vehicle did not move in the *same turn* as the disembarkation & assault.

If that is the MESSAGE you're putting out there, then it matches my own (thus, my confusion). If it's not, please clarify.

Seriously, Eric, the core rules for playing are summed up in about nine pages - the game includes them as a "pamphlet" that is shrinkwrapped together with the beginner army books and assembly instructions. All the rest of the book prior to that is history and background on the different factions accompanied by artwork, and all the part after that is advanced rules for things like scenarios and battle-forged armies.
